Hello & welcome to the official upcoming Dreamcatcher comeback thread with special mini album "Summer Holiday"
since last release "Dystopia : Road to Utopia" EP back in January 2021!!


~ I will be updating the thread as soon as more information is revealed ~

[15.07.2021] Mystery Code Photo Teaser:
77vf323tdcb71.jpg


The teaser image features a lit-up carousel with the roman numeral numbers, "2, 5. 3,1, 21, 19, 5," and fans have figured out that they symbolize the message, "Because."
The Dreamcatcher members already teased that fans can expect a cute concept, but netizens are now speculating the concept may be more creepy than cute.
